What’s Balayage, and Why It Dominates Summer?
Balayage is a freehand hair coloring technique that creates soft, natural-looking highlights. Our master colorists literally paint the color onto your hair, resulting in a sun-kissed, blended effect that grows out beautifully without harsh lines.
This technique is popular because it offers a truly personalized look, mimicking where the sun would naturally lighten your hair. It delivers dimension and brightness with less noticeable regrowth than traditional foiling. It’s ideal for those seeking a vibrant yet low-maintenance summer style.

Balayage vs. Traditional Highlights: The Key Difference
Balayage and traditional highlights differ primarily in their application and the resulting grow-out. Balayage offers a softer, more blended transition, while traditional highlights create a more uniform, patterned effect.
- Balayage: Hand-painted onto the hair’s surface, creating a smooth, natural blend from root to tip. Grows out softly.
- Traditional Highlights: Applied using foils from the root, resulting in a more distinct and structured pattern. Requires more frequent touch-ups.
- The Look: Balayage provides a sun-kissed, lived-in feel. Foils give a more defined, often bolder, lightness throughout the hair.

Beyond Balayage: Foilayage and Babylights Explained
Foilayage and babylights are advanced color techniques that offer variations on the balayage concept, providing different levels of lift and blend. Each technique achieves a distinct natural effect perfect for summer.
- Foilayage: A hybrid method that uses balayage painting techniques while wrapping sections in foil. This allows for higher lift and brighter results, while still maintaining the soft, blended grow-out of traditional balayage.
- Babylights: Extremely fine, delicate highlights crafted to mimic the subtle, natural lightening seen on children’s hair. These tiny weaves provide an overall brighter look with incredible softness, blending smoothly with your natural color.

Lived-In Color: The Ultimate Low-Maintenance Summer Look
A “lived-in” color approach emphasizes creating a blend that looks fantastic even as it grows out, reducing the need for frequent salon visits. This technique is perfect for Salt Lake City residents who want beautiful hair without constant upkeep.
This style embraces your natural root color, often with softer highlights that appear a few inches down the hair shaft. The transition is so gradual, it makes touch-ups far less urgent, allowing you to go longer between appointments.

From Ombre to Sombre: Softness is Key
Ombre and sombre hair coloring techniques create a gradient effect, transitioning from darker roots to lighter ends, but sombre offers a much softer, more subtle take on this popular style. While ombre provides a distinct, noticeable shift in color, sombre blends the transition without friction for a more natural, understated look.
Ombre features a striking change from dark to light, often higher up the hair shaft, creating a bolder statement. Sombre, by contrast, uses a gentler gradient with less contrast between shades, usually starting lower and offering a softer overall glow.
This season, sombre is particularly popular because it aligns with the desire for low-maintenance, organic-looking color. It provides brightness around the face and ends without the dramatic demarcation that requires constant upkeep. How to Care for Your Balayage Hair
Proper care is essential to maintain the vibrancy and health of your balayage color, especially during Salt Lake City’s sunny summers. The right products and routine extend your color’s life and keep your hair looking its best.
Protecting your colored hair from UV damage and chlorine is vital. Use color-safe shampoos and conditioners, and consider a leave-in treatment with SPF. Applying a hair mask weekly can restore moisture and shine lost from sun exposure and frequent washing.

What are the disadvantages of balayage?
The primary disadvantages of balayage include its higher initial cost, the need for a highly skilled colorist, and the potential for a less dramatic look if seeking significant lightening. While balayage delivers natural-looking results, achieving those results requires specialized training and time.
The freehand technique, though beautiful, offers less precision for those desiring a perfectly uniform hair color from root to tip. Additionally, deeply dark hair may require multiple sessions to achieve the desired level of lightness, increasing overall time and expense. Is a $20 tip ok for balayage?
A $20 tip might be too low for a balayage service, especially given the skill and time involved in such a specialized coloring treatment. Standard tipping for salon services is typically 15-20% of the total cost, so for a service costing several hundred dollars, a larger tip would be more appropriate.

How can I prepare my hair for a summer color?
To prepare your hair for a summer color, start with healthy hair. Deep-condition weeks prior, avoid harsh heat styling, and communicate your hair history to your stylist. This ensures optimal color absorption and vibrant, long-lasting results while protecting hair integrity in Utah's dry climate.
